I used ShuttleFare a little less than 2 years ago, and just wanted to share my experience with you. I’m hoping it will help if you’re on the fence about using them.

I had never been to San Francisco before, and was staying at the Holiday Inn Express, which is near Fisherman’s Wharf. I knew I didn’t want to rent a car for the trip, but wasn’t sure whether we should get a cab, or go with a shuttle.

I used the ShuttleFare website, and saw that the price was a LOT less than a cab would be, and booked it.

How did it work out for us?

It was great.

When I had booked it, I received an email confirmation that had this information in it:

“…Claim your luggage on the lower level. Proceed to the upper (departure) level and outside to the outer curb. Follow the blue SuperShuttle signs. Provide your SuperShuttle confirmation # to the SFO airport coordinator in blue jackets and they will arrange SuperShuttle transportation to your destination…”

It really was that easy. We got our luggage, followed the signs, and then gave the information to the person working for SuperShuttle, and before we knew it, we were on a shuttle headed for our hotel.

Granted it was almost two years ago so I might not remember every little detail, but I do know that there were a few other people on our shuttle, and we stopped at 2 other hotels before we were dropped off. Both of the hotels were close to ours, and I don’t feel that it took very long.

As far as when it was time to go back, If I remember correctly we called them the day before to tell them what time we needed to be picked up, and just waited for them in front of the hotel.

I think they were about 5 minutes late, but let’s face it. Any company that deals with having to pick people up and drop them off can’t give you an exact time…you always have to assume that it could be 5-10 minutes one way or another, and plan accordingly. So we weren’t upset. I’m pretty sure we were the last one picked up before going back to the airport.

I would definitely use them again, as long as the price was right. While I will always check out the price on their site before I booked another shuttle, I would still see always do my due diligence and make sure I was getting the best price.

But I was happy with the service, and would definitely use them again.
